Understanding Sash Windows
Sash windows are comprised of several movable panels, or "sashes," that open vertically or horizontally. They are frequently found in Victorian, Georgian, and Edwardian homes and are celebrated for their design and capability to offer natural light and ventilation. In time, nevertheless, these windows can experience issues such as:
- Rotting wood due to moisture exposure
- Drafts that compromise energy efficiency
- Paint degeneration that might require stripping and repainting
- Broken glass or weather condition sealing that needs replacement

The Renovation Process
The sash window renovation procedure typically includes a number of critical steps, designed to ensure that every element of the window is attended to correctly. The following table describes these steps:
Step | Description |
---|---|
Evaluation | A thorough evaluation of the window's condition. |
Procedure | Taking accurate measurements for replacement parts. |
Elimination | Thoroughly eliminating windows and sashes from frames. |
Repair | Fixing rot, changing glass, and restoring mechanisms. |
Draft Proofing | Including appropriate seals and insulation materials. |
Reinstallation | Putting the refurbished windows back into the frames. |
Finishing Touches | Removing, painting, and cleansing for a refined appearance. |
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. The length of time does the sash window renovation procedure take?
The period of the renovation can vary depending on the window's condition and size. Usually, a complete renovation might take anywhere from a couple of days to numerous weeks.
2. Is it necessary to replace the whole window if it's damaged?
Not always. Many issues can be resolved through repairs, depending upon the extent of the damage. Consulting a renovation professional can assist determine the best strategy.
3. Can sash windows be made more energy-efficient?
Yes, sash windows can be enhanced for energy performance through double-glazing, weather condition sealing, and other methods that do not compromise their aesthetic quality.
4. What is the typical cost of sash window renovation?
The cost of sash window renovation can vary widely based on aspects such as location, the level of work needed, and product options. On average, homeowners may invest anywhere from a couple of hundred to numerous thousand dollars per window.
5. How can I inform if my sash windows need renovation?
Indications that your sash windows may require renovation consist of noticeable rot, problem opening or closing the windows, drafts, and condensation between glass panels.
